Full Percentile Breakdown

PercentileAnnual WageHourly Wage
10th percentile (entry-level)$77,850$37.43
25th percentile$96,910$46.59
50th percentile (median)$126,960$61.04
75th percentile$158,350$76.13
90th percentile (top earners)$178,760$85.94
Mean (average)$128,000$61.54

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the average Industrial Engineers salary in Louisiana?

The mean industrial engineers salary in Louisiana is $128,000 per year. The median (middle) salary is $126,960 per year. Source: BLS OEWS 2024.

What is the starting salary for a Industrial Engineers in Louisiana?

Entry-level industrial engineerss (10th percentile) in Louisiana typically earn around $77,850 per year. Workers at the 25th percentile earn approximately $96,910 per year.

What is the highest Industrial Engineers salary in Louisiana?

Top earners (90th percentile) in this occupation in Louisiana make approximately $178,760 per year. Those in the 75th percentile earn around $158,350 per year.

How does the Louisiana Industrial Engineers salary compare to the national average?

The median industrial engineers salary in Louisiana is $126,960, which is +26% above national average of $101,140.
